Kivilõppe is a village in Viljandi Parish, Viljandi County, in southern Estonia.
[2] Until the 2017 administrative reform of Estonian municipalities, the village was located in Tarvastu Parish.
It is located on the western shore of Lake Võrtsjärv, about 7 km (4 mi) east of Mustla, the administrative centre of the municipality.
As of the 2011 census, Kivilõppe's population was 35.
